Why a Rod for Small Lure Is Necessary
I’ve found that using the right rod for small lures makes a big difference in how well I can fish. A lighter rod gives me better control, so I can cast tiny lures more accurately and feel even the smallest bite. With a heavier rod, I often lose that sensitivity, and it becomes harder to work the lure naturally.
My experience has also shown me that a rod designed for small lures helps protect lighter lines and improves hook setting. Small lures usually target smaller or more cautious fish, so I need equipment that matches that style of fishing. When my rod is too stiff or too heavy, I risk pulling the lure away too fast or missing strikes altogether.
I also like that a proper small-lure rod makes fishing more enjoyable. It feels balanced in my hand, reduces fatigue, and gives me more confidence when I’m fishing in clear water or targeting finicky fish. For me, the right rod is not just helpful—it’s necessary for getting the best results.
My Buying Guides on Rod For Small Lure
Why I Care About the Right Rod for Small Lures
When I fish with small lures, I’ve learned that the rod matters just as much as the lure itself. A rod that is too heavy or too stiff can make tiny lures feel dead and unresponsive. I want a rod that lets me cast light bait accurately, feel subtle bites, and keep good control during the fight.
Rod Power: What I Look For
For small lures, I usually prefer a light or ultralight rod. In my experience, these rods load better with tiny lures and make casting much easier. If I go too heavy on power, I lose sensitivity and distance with lightweight presentations. I choose the lightest power that still matches the fish I’m targeting.
Rod Action: Fast or Moderate?
I pay close attention to rod action because it changes how the rod performs. A fast-action rod gives me quicker hooksets and better sensitivity, which is great when I want to feel every tap. A moderate-action rod, on the other hand, helps me cast small lures farther and keeps fish pinned better on light hooks. For me, the best action depends on the lure type and the species I’m after.
Rod Length and Why It Matters
I’ve found that rod length affects both casting and control. A shorter rod gives me more accuracy in tight spaces, like around docks or brush. A longer rod helps me cast small lures farther and manage line better. Most of the time, I like a rod in the 6 to 7 foot range because it gives me a good balance of control and distance.
Material and Sensitivity
When I shop for a rod, I usually look for graphite because it feels lighter and more sensitive in my hands. That extra sensitivity helps me detect light bites, which is especially important with small lures. I also want a rod that feels balanced, not tip-heavy, so I can fish comfortably for longer periods.
Matching the Rod to the Lure Weight
I always check the lure rating before buying. If my lure is very light, I need a rod that is designed to cast that weight properly. Using a rod outside its recommended lure range usually hurts performance. I’ve had the best results when the rod’s casting range closely matches the small lures I actually use.
Handle Comfort and Grip
Since I often fish for hours, handle comfort matters to me. I prefer a grip that feels secure even when my hands are wet. Cork and EVA both work well in my experience, so I choose based on comfort and how the rod feels in my hand. A comfortable handle makes a bigger difference than many people expect.
Choosing the Right Reel Seat and Guides
I check the reel seat to make sure it holds my reel firmly without wobble. I also look at the guides because smooth, well-aligned guides help me cast light lures more efficiently. Good guides reduce friction, which is important when I’m trying to get every bit of distance from a small lure.
My Final Buying Tip
If I’m buying a rod for small lures, I focus on light power, the right action, and a lure rating that matches what I throw most often. I also make sure the rod feels comfortable and balanced in my hand. When I choose carefully, my casting improves, my bite detection gets better, and fishing becomes much more enjoyable.
